Action item: following the Kestrane outage, per-tenant rate quotas will be enforced at the gateway starting next release. Plugin authors should verify their retry logic honors the new quota headers and backs off on rejection rather than hammering the endpoint. Default limits, burst allowances, and the process for requesting a higher tier are documented on the internal quota policy page.

wiki page, kahog-hahig: https://vault.zemvargrid.internal/display/deploy/repo/settings/merge_requests/job/settings/6f3b933774dbc5320a4daa18

**Q: SquatGuard flagged itself as compromised and locked the scanner account — what now?**

A: This happens when the typo-squatting scanner's own package feed mirror at Delver Registry goes stale and self-quarantines. First, verify the mirror sync job on the Ostlund host has resumed. Then open the SquatGuard admin console and select "Unlock scanner account." Do not create a new account; historical detections are tied to the original one. At the unlock challenge, enter the recovery passphrase below.

strongbox words: druath-quenael

// Fixture: alert deduplication window for Hushgate.
// Simulates three duplicate pages arriving within the 90-second
// collapse window, plus one straggler at 91s that must fire
// separately. If the straggler is suppressed, the window math
// regressed — check the clock-skew tolerance first.
// The fixture posts synthetic alerts to the staging intake,
// which authenticates every request with the token given below.

login token, tagef-fahag: eyJhbGciOiJIUzI1NiIsInR5cCI6IkpXVCJ9.eyJzdWIiOiIq4q7_ZIn0.Wf_Z_J0O

**Q: My plugin lost access to the Furrowlink telemetry gateway — what now?**

Happens more than we'd like. If the gateway rotated its session keys while your plugin was offline, your cached token is toast. Re-register through the Furrowlink dev console and re-pair with the test tractor fleet. If the pairing vault is sealed, unseal it first with the recovery passphrase below.

unlock words, bawef-kahap: sorax-sorir-quenys-aldok